.faq-popup .popup-btn:hover{background:#000;color:#fff}.faq-popup-overlay{position:fixed;top:0;right:0;bottom:0;left:0;background:#00000073;opacity:0;pointer-events:none;transition:opacity .22s ease;z-index:1200}.faq-popup-overlay.visible{opacity:1;pointer-events:auto;display:block}.faq-popup{position:fixed;z-index:1201;left:50%;top:50%;transform:translate(110vw) translateY(-50%);opacity:0;pointer-events:none;transition:transform .42s cubic-bezier(.2,.9,.2,1),opacity .28s ease;width:420px;max-width:calc(100% - 80px);border-radius:10px;background:#fff;padding:18px}.faq-popup.active{transform:translate(-50%) translateY(-50%);opacity:1;pointer-events:auto;z-index:2147483649}@media(max-width:767px){.footer-apps-socials .faq-buttons{margin-top:0;display:flex;gap:10px;justify-content:center;align-items:center}.faq-popup{left:0;right:0;top:auto;bottom:0;width:100%;max-width:100%;transform:translateY(110%);border-radius:12px 12px 0 0;padding:14px 14px 50px}.faq-popup.active{transform:translateY(0);opacity:1;pointer-events:auto}}.faq-popup-header{display:flex;justify-content:space-between;align-items:center;margin-bottom:12px;flex-direction:column-reverse}.faq-popup-title{font-size:18px;margin:0;font-weight:700;padding-bottom:20px}.faq-popup-close{background:transparent;border:none;cursor:pointer;width:100%;text-align:right}.faq-popup-close span{border:1px solid #000000;padding:3px 10px 2px;border-radius:100%;display:flex;justify-content:center;align-items:center;width:fit-content}.faq-popup-body{display:flex;flex-direction:column;gap:10px}.popup-btn{display:block;text-align:center;padding:12px 16px;border-radius:6px;text-decoration:none;color:#fff;background:#000;font-weight:600}@media(max-width:767px){.popup-btn{padding:12px}.faq-popup-close{text-align:left}.faq-popup-close span{padding:4px 10px 2px}}
/*# sourceMappingURL=/cdn/shop/t/16/assets/section-home-faq-popup.css.map */
